> I see in the TOC that my categories appear, with the groups/layers in 
> the list as I set up in the config-default.xml file. However I notice 
> that the names that appear under each category are NOT the group names, 
> but rather the name of the first layer in that group.
> 
> For example, I have in my mapserver map file some stream layers: 
> 'n_streams' and 's_streams'  both with the
> 
> GROUP 'streams'
> 
> directive in the mapfile. I added that group to the xml file, and it 
> indeed appears, but named 'n_streams' rather than 'streams'.
> 
> Any way to fix this? Have I missed something in my configuration?
> 
> Thanks,
> 

Micha

I updated the initgroups.php file to take the group name and not the 
name of the 1st layer. You can get it from svn/trac via

http://svn.pmapper.net/trac/browser/pmapper/trunk/pmapper/incphp/initgroups.php?format=txt

Nevertheless,  I would recommend to use the

"DESCRIPTION" "My Layer/Group Name in TOC"

entry under LAYER - METADATA in the map file. Layer and group names in 
p.mapper cannot have blanks, so if you need that you have to define the 
description tag anyway.
